Monthly Airbnb Revenue Variations & Income Potential in Miles City (2025)
Understanding the monthly revenue variations for Airbnb listings in Miles City is key to maximizing your short term rental income potential. Seasonality significantly impacts earnings. Our analysis, based on data from the past 12 months, shows that the peak revenue month for STRs in Miles City is typically August, while February often presents the lowest earnings, highlighting opportunities for strategic pricing adjustments during shoulder and low seasons. Explore the typical Airbnb income in Miles City across different performance tiers: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) achieve $4,125+ monthly, often utilizing dynamic pricing and superior guest experiences.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) earn $3,117 or more, indicating effective management and desirable locations/amenities.
- Typical properties (Median) generate around $2,169 per month, representing the average market performance.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) see earnings around $1,255, often with potential for optimization.

Miles City Airbnb Occupancy Rate Trends (2025)
Maximize your bookings by understanding the Miles City STR occupancy trends. Seasonal demand shifts significantly influence how often properties are booked. Typically, Augustsees the highest demand (peak season occupancy), while February experiences the lowest (low season). Effective strategies, like adjusting minimum stays or offering promotions, can boost occupancy during slower periods. Here's how different property tiers perform in Miles City: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) achieve 79%+ occupancy, indicating high desirability and potentially optimized availability.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) maintain 65% or higher occupancy, suggesting good market fit and guest satisfaction.
- Typical properties (Median) have an occupancy rate around 48%.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) average 31% occupancy, potentially facing higher vacancy.

Average Daily Rate (ADR) Airbnb Trends in Miles City (2025)
Effective short term rental pricing strategy in Miles City involves understanding monthly ADR fluctuations. The Average Daily Rate (ADR) for Airbnb in Miles City typically peaks in June and dips lowest during February. Leveraging Airbnb dynamic pricing tools or strategies based on this seasonality can significantly boost revenue. Here's a look at the typical nightly rates achieved: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) command rates of $244+ per night, often due to premium features or locations.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) achieve nightly rates of $165 or more.
- Typical properties (Median) charge around $129 per night.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) earn around $102 per night.

Airbnb Seasonality Analysis & Trends in Miles City (2025)
Peak Season (August, May, October)
- Revenue averages $2,894 per month
- Occupancy rates average 53.7%
- Daily rates average $150
Shoulder Season
- Revenue averages $2,489 per month
- Occupancy maintains around 48.5%
- Daily rates hold near $149
Low Season (January, February, December)
- Revenue drops to average $1,771 per month
- Occupancy decreases to average 42.1%
- Daily rates adjust to average $135
Seasonality Insights for Miles City
- The Airbnb seasonality in Miles City shows highly seasonal trends requiring careful strategy. While the sections above show seasonal averages, it's also insightful to look at the extremes:
- During the high season, the absolute peak month showcases Miles City's highest earning potential, with monthly revenues capable of climbing to $3,275, occupancy reaching a high of 60.0%, and ADRs peaking at $164.
- Conversely, the slowest single month of the year, typically falling within the low season, marks the market's lowest point. In this month, revenue might dip to $1,453, occupancy could drop to 37.9%, and ADRs may adjust down to $132.

Miles City STR Booking Lead Time Analysis (2025)
Average Booking Lead Time by Month
Booking Lead Time Insights for Miles City
- The overall average booking lead time for vacation rentals in Miles City is 61 days.
- Guests book furthest in advance for stays during May (average 137 days), likely coinciding with peak travel demand or local events.
- The shortest booking windows occur for stays in January (average 15 days), indicating more last-minute travel plans during this time.
- Seasonally, Spring (75 days avg.) sees the longest lead times, while Winter (23 days avg.) has the shortest, reflecting typical travel planning cycles.
